1. Visual Inspiration

Visual inspiration lies at the heart of the home decor presence on Instagram. The platform’s image-centric nature makes it an ideal medium for conveying design aesthetics and sparking creativity. This visual focus cultivates a dynamic environment where users discover ideas, explore trends, and envision possibilities for their own living spaces. Understanding the facets of visual inspiration within this context is crucial for both content creators and consumers.

  • Curated Aesthetics

    Carefully composed images showcase specific design styles, from minimalist to maximalist, bohemian to modern. An account specializing in mid-century modern furniture, for example, might feature a vignette with a classic Eames chair and a Noguchi coffee table, instantly conveying the essence of that aesthetic. Such curated presentations provide readily digestible visual cues, enabling users to quickly identify and connect with preferred styles.

  • Lifestyle Portrayals

    Beyond showcasing individual items, many accounts create aspirational lifestyle portrayals. These depict cohesive interiors and often incorporate elements of daily life, such as a cozy reading nook or a beautifully set dining table. These portrayals tap into emotional connections, allowing users to envision how specific design choices might enhance their own lives and well-being. They offer more than just product placement; they sell a lifestyle.

  • DIY and Before & Afters

    The transformative power of design is effectively communicated through before-and-after images and DIY project showcases. These provide practical demonstrations of achievable design updates, inspiring users to undertake similar projects in their own homes. A simple repainting project or the addition of new textiles can be visually documented, demonstrating the impact of even small changes. This element of attainable inspiration contributes significantly to platform engagement.

  • Color Palettes and Textures

    Close-up shots highlighting specific color palettes and textures offer concentrated doses of visual inspiration. An image focusing on the interplay of natural wood, woven textiles, and soft lighting, for instance, can inspire users to experiment with similar elements in their own spaces. These detailed visuals allow for a deeper exploration of design principles and encourage users to develop a more nuanced understanding of aesthetics.

These interconnected facets of visual inspiration contribute to the rich tapestry of home decor content on Instagram. This visually driven ecosystem empowers users to explore design possibilities, connect with like-minded individuals, and ultimately transform their living spaces into personalized reflections of their individual styles and aspirations.

2. Community Engagement

Community engagement forms the bedrock of the home decor ecosystem on Instagram. It transforms passive viewership into active participation, fostering a sense of belonging and shared interest among users passionate about interior design. This engagement transcends mere observation; it cultivates connections between creators, brands, and enthusiasts, driving the platform’s vibrancy and influence. The dynamic interplay within this community significantly impacts trends, purchasing decisions, and the overall evolution of the home decor landscape.

Several key elements contribute to this robust community engagement. Interactive features, such as comments, direct messages, and live sessions, facilitate direct communication between users and creators. For instance, a designer might host a live Q&A session about a recent project, addressing follower inquiries about paint colors, furniture sourcing, or styling tips. Similarly, comments sections become forums for exchanging ideas, offering advice, and building relationships around shared aesthetic preferences. This participatory nature differentiates the platform from traditional media, establishing a sense of collective ownership and continuous dialogue around home decor.

Hashtags play a crucial role in connecting users with relevant content and expanding the reach of individual posts. Using hashtags like #modernfarmhouse or #scandinaviandesign allows users to discover accounts and posts aligned with their specific interests, effectively segmenting the community into niche groups with shared aesthetic sensibilities. This targeted approach strengthens community bonds, as users discover others with similar tastes and engage in more focused conversations. The strategic use of hashtags contributes significantly to the organic growth of communities around particular styles and trends. 3. Trend Discovery

The rapid dissemination of visual information through platforms like Instagram significantly impacts trend cycles within the home decor industry. The platform functions as a real-time barometer of evolving aesthetics, enabling users to discover emerging trends, adapt existing styles, and contribute to the collective shift in design preferences. This dynamic process accelerates the adoption of new ideas and influences the broader market, impacting product development and consumer behavior.

  • Early Adoption and Trendsetting

    Influential accounts, often featuring designers, stylists, and tastemakers, play a pivotal role in introducing new trends. Their early adoption of specific styles, color palettes, or furniture pieces can quickly gain traction within the community, sparking wider interest and emulation. For example, the resurgence of cane webbing in furniture might first appear on prominent design accounts before gradually filtering down to more mainstream audiences. This cascading effect allows trends to gain momentum organically within the platform’s ecosystem.

  • Hashtag Aggregation and Trend Identification

    Hashtags facilitate trend identification by aggregating content around specific styles or design elements. Tracking the usage and popularity of relevant hashtags, such as #biophilicdesign or #japandi, provides valuable insights into emerging trends. Analyzing these aggregated posts reveals patterns in color preferences, furniture choices, and overall aesthetic direction. This data-driven approach allows businesses and individuals to stay abreast of evolving tastes and adapt their strategies accordingly.

  • Micro-Trends and Niche Communities

    While broad trends dominate mainstream feeds, smaller, niche communities cultivate micro-trends that cater to specific tastes. These hyper-focused groups, often centered around hashtags like #cottagecore or #darkacademia, explore specific design aesthetics with dedicated enthusiasm. These micro-trends can eventually cross over into the mainstream, demonstrating the platform’s capacity to incubate and amplify niche styles, contributing to the diversity of the home decor landscape.

  • Global Reach and Cross-Cultural Influences

    The global reach of Instagram facilitates cross-cultural exchange in home decor trends. Styles originating in one region can quickly gain popularity in others, fostering a dynamic interplay of influences. For example, Scandinavian minimalism’s clean lines and neutral palettes have resonated globally, influencing design choices far beyond its Nordic origins. This interconnectedness enriches the design landscape, fostering a blend of diverse aesthetics.

The interconnected nature of these elements underscores Instagram’s significance as a catalyst for trend discovery in the home decor realm. The platform’s ability to showcase emerging styles, aggregate content around shared aesthetics, and connect diverse communities accelerates the evolution of design trends, influencing both individual preferences and the broader industry landscape.

4. Marketing Platform

Instagram serves as a potent marketing platform for businesses operating within the home decor sector. Its visually-driven nature aligns seamlessly with the industry’s focus on aesthetics and lifestyle. This synergy creates a fertile ground for targeted advertising, influencer collaborations, and organic content marketing, enabling businesses to connect with potential customers in a highly engaging environment. This marketing potential is further amplified by the platform’s sophisticated targeting capabilities, allowing businesses to reach specific demographics and interest groups. For example, a company specializing in sustainable furniture can target users interested in eco-conscious living, maximizing the impact of their marketing efforts. This precise targeting minimizes wasted ad spend and increases the likelihood of reaching receptive audiences. Consequently, Instagram has become an indispensable tool for businesses seeking to expand their reach, build brand awareness, and drive sales within the competitive home decor market.

The platform offers diverse marketing avenues. Sponsored posts, a common strategy, enable businesses to promote their products or services directly within users’ feeds. These posts often integrate seamlessly with organic content, minimizing disruption while maximizing visibility. Influencer marketing represents another powerful approach, leveraging the established credibility and reach of key individuals within the home decor community. Partnering with an interior design influencer, for instance, allows a brand to showcase its products within a real-life context, enhancing authenticity and driving consumer trust. Furthermore, Instagram’s shopping features facilitate direct purchasing, streamlining the customer journey from discovery to acquisition. A user admiring a stylish rug in a sponsored post can click through to purchase directly, eliminating friction and capitalizing on immediate purchase intent. These diverse marketing strategies, combined with the platform’s visual appeal and engaged user base, contribute to its effectiveness as a key marketing channel for the home decor industry.

Effective utilization of Instagram for home decor marketing requires a nuanced understanding of the platform’s dynamics. Content strategy must prioritize high-quality visuals, compelling storytelling, and authentic engagement. Metrics analysis provides crucial feedback, informing adjustments to campaign strategies and ensuring optimal return on investment. However, maintaining authenticity while navigating the commercial aspects of the platform presents an ongoing challenge. Striking a balance between promotional content and genuine community engagement is essential for building lasting relationships with consumers. The platform’s evolving algorithms and advertising policies also necessitate continuous adaptation. Successfully navigating these complexities allows businesses to harness the full potential of Instagram as a powerful engine for growth and brand building within the dynamic home decor market.

Frequently Asked Questions about Home Decor on Instagram

This section addresses common inquiries regarding the intersection of home decor and Instagram, offering clarity on its functionalities, benefits, and potential challenges.

Question 1: How can one effectively utilize Instagram for finding home decor inspiration?

Begin by following relevant hashtags (e.g., #midcenturymodern, #bohemiandecor) and accounts of interior designers, stylists, and home decor publications. Explore the Explore tab for personalized recommendations based on existing interests. Save inspiring posts to curated collections for future reference.

Question 2: What are the advantages of using Instagram for marketing home decor products or services?

The platform offers a visually rich environment ideal for showcasing products, reaching targeted demographics, and building brand awareness. Features like sponsored posts, shoppable tags, and influencer collaborations provide diverse marketing avenues.

Question 3: How can authenticity be maintained while marketing on Instagram?

Prioritize genuine engagement with the community. Focus on providing valuable content, responding to comments and messages, and building relationships with followers. Transparency regarding sponsored content is crucial.

Question 4: What are common misconceptions regarding home decor trends on Instagram?

One misconception is that all trends are universally applicable. Personal style and individual needs should always take precedence. Another misconception is that trends are fleeting and disposable. Many trends represent evolving interpretations of classic styles.

Question 5: How does one discern genuine design inspiration from overly stylized content?

Look for accounts that prioritize functionality and livability alongside aesthetics. Consider the practicality of showcased designs and their adaptability to various living spaces. Focus on accounts that resonate with personal style preferences.

Question 6: What are the potential downsides of relying solely on Instagram for home decor inspiration?

Over-reliance can lead to homogenization of design aesthetics and a disconnect from personal preferences. It’s crucial to balance online inspiration with individual needs, budget constraints, and the unique characteristics of one’s living space.

Leveraging Visual Storytelling for Interior Design Inspiration

Effective use of image-centric platforms offers significant advantages for both individuals seeking design inspiration and businesses aiming to expand their reach within the home decor market. The following tips provide practical guidance for navigating this dynamic landscape.

Tip 1: Curate a Cohesive Feed: A consistent aesthetic enhances visual appeal and strengthens brand identity. Focus on a defined color palette, photography style, and overall theme. An account specializing in minimalist design, for example, might consistently feature clean lines, neutral tones, and uncluttered compositions.

Tip 2: Prioritize High-Quality Imagery: Professional-grade photography significantly elevates content. Invest in quality equipment or hire a professional photographer. Images should be well-lit, sharply focused, and accurately represent products or spaces.

Tip 3: Craft Compelling Captions: Captions provide context and engage audiences. Share design details, product information, or styling tips. Pose questions to encourage interaction and foster community engagement.

Tip 4: Utilize Relevant Hashtags Strategically: Research and use relevant hashtags to increase discoverability. Mix popular and niche hashtags to reach a wider audience while targeting specific interest groups. Avoid overly generic or irrelevant hashtags.

Tip 5: Engage Authentically with the Community: Respond to comments and messages promptly and thoughtfully. Participate in relevant conversations and build relationships with other users. Authentic engagement fosters trust and strengthens community bonds.

Tip 6: Leverage Storytelling Through Visuals: Create narratives through image sequences or short videos. Showcase the process behind a design project, highlighting the transformation of a space. Storytelling enhances emotional connection and audience engagement.

Tip 7: Analyze Performance Metrics: Regularly review engagement metrics, such as likes, comments, and shares, to assess content effectiveness. Use data-driven insights to refine strategies, optimize content, and adapt to evolving audience preferences.

Tip 8: Stay Informed About Platform Updates: Algorithm changes and new features can significantly impact reach and engagement. Stay informed about platform updates and adjust strategies accordingly to maintain visibility and maximize effectiveness.
